Coventry City have generated 1.49 expected goals across four Premier League matches and scored exactly none of them. They have conceded 10 goals against an expected total of 2.6. They sit on zero points when the underlying numbers say they should have roughly four. By every available metric of fortune, they are the most cursed team in the Premier League. They are also, it should be said, not very good.
The xPoints gap: four points that exist only in theory
Coventry's xPoints total of 4.09 against an actual haul of zero gives them a delta of -4.09, the worst in the division. That gap is the foundation of their No. 1 ranking on the CURSD Luck Index, where they sit at -20. In a parallel season where finishing and goalkeeping regressed perfectly to expectation, Coventry would likely have a win and a draw from these four fixtures. Instead they have four defeats and a goal difference of minus-10.
Four points is not a transformation. It is the difference between existential terror and merely grim.
The finishing: creating chances and wasting all of them
A finishing delta of -1.49 means Coventry have underperformed their expected output by roughly a goal and a half. That is significant over four matches. They have taken 41 shots, an average of just over 10 per game, which is not prolific but not negligible either. The quality of those chances, as measured by xG, suggests they should have found the net at least once. They have not. Zero goals from 1.49 xG is the kind of early-season drought that corrects itself, but the correction offers cold comfort when the results are already in the books.
The defense: 10 goals conceded from 2.6 xGA
This is where the curse narrative gets genuinely striking. Coventry's defensive variance of +7.40 goals means they have conceded 7.4 more goals than the quality of chances they faced would predict. An xGA of 2.6 over four matches is far from watertight, but it is the profile of a team that should have conceded maybe three or four, not 10. Opponents are finishing at an extraordinary rate against Coventry. Every half-chance has gone in. Every deflection has found the corner. At some point, that stops.
The problem is that "at some point" does not give you the points back.
The context: a soft schedule and real limitations
Honesty demands a full picture. Coventry's schedule strength of 0.33 means they have faced a slate of opponents well below the league average in difficulty. A newly promoted side collecting zero points from the softest possible early fixture list is not purely a story of bad luck. Their net xG of -1.11 confirms they are being outplayed on the pitch, not merely let down by variance. They have faced 63 shots to their 41. They are ceding territory, conceding quality chances, and losing the run of play before fortune even enters the equation.
Their injury burden of 30, against a league average around 120, removes another common excuse. Coventry have been unusually healthy. The squad available to them is essentially the squad they have.
What regression would actually buy them
If Coventry's finishing and defensive variance both corrected to expected levels tomorrow, the model says their underlying quality still projects to roughly one point per game at best against average opposition. That is a relegation-quality rate. Regression to the mean would ease the scorelines, almost certainly. A 2-1 loss feels categorically different from a 4-0 loss. But it would not, on its own, lift Coventry into mid-table comfort.
What it would do is give them competitive matches. Close games produce points in ways that blowouts do not. A side losing by a single goal is one set piece, one fortunate bounce, one moment of genuine quality away from a draw. A side losing by three is just losing.
Coventry's curse is real. The gap between expected and actual output is the largest in the league. But the expected output itself is modest, built on a negative net xG and a losing share of possession and shots. They are a limited side running into the worst possible variance. The curse will lift. Whether what is underneath it is enough is a separate question entirely.
